where is the thermostat on a 2000 sebring convertible located and what is the book rate on changing one out.

Answer
Hi Don,
The thermostat is located in a housing at the rear of the engine, underneath the air intake hose that goes to the throttle body. To get to it you just have to remove 3 bolts that hold the water intake manifold where the upper radiator hose enters the engine. Inside that manifold is where the thermostat is found. Mount it with the vent hole up, and tighted the bolts to 11 foot-pounds torque. You would begin the process by draining off some coolant (maybe a couple of quarts) from the radiator to bring the level down to below the housing level, then replace it when done.
I don't know the time involved exactly, but a half an hour should be enough.
